Printable carbon nanotube-based elastic conductors for fully-printed sub-1 V stretchable electrolyte-gated transistors and inverters
Kyung Gook Cho, Yeong Kwan Kwon, Seong Su Jang, Kyoung Hwan Seol, Jong Hyuk Park, Kihyon Hong, Keun Hyung Lee
Abstract
Single-walled carbon nanotube (SWCNT)-based hybrid electrodes are promising for fully-printed stretchable thin-film transistors and inverters.
